Embodiment 1

[0077] An embodiment of the present invention provides a method for obtaining an IMSI. The execution subject of this method is a target cell, such as image 3 As shown, the method includes:

[0078] Step 301: The target cell determines that the UE needs to be handed over from the source cell to the target cell.

[0079] Step 302: The target cell obtains the UE's IMSI from the source cell; or, after the UE is handed over to the target cell, the target cell triggers the UE to perform a cell redirection process, and obtains the UE's IMSI during the UE's cell redirection process, and the UE performs cell redirection. During the redirection process, the UE accesses the target cell.

Abstract

The embodiment of the invention provides a method of acquiring an IMSI (International Mobile Subscriber Identification Number), a target cell and a source cell, which are used for realizing that the target cell acquires the IMSI of UE when the UE switch to the target cell from the source cell. The method comprises the following steps: the target cell determines that the UE needs to switch to the target cell from the source cell; the target cell acquires the IMSI of the UE from the source cell; or, after the UE switch to the target cell, the target cell triggers the UE to perform a cell redirection process and acquires the IMSI of the UE when the UE perform the cell redirection process, and the UE access to the target cell when the UE perform the cell redirection process.

technical field [0001] The present invention relates to the technical field of wireless communication, in particular to a method for acquiring an IMSI, a target cell and a source cell. Background technique [0002] In a wireless communication system, the system assigns an International Mobile Subscriber Identification Number (IMSI) to a user, and the IMSI is used to identify different user equipment (User Equipment, UE), and the IMSI is stored in the Subscriber Identification Module (Subscriber Identification Module) of the UE. , SIM). [0003] At present, for the scenarios where the UE is powered on and attaches to a cell / the UE reselects to access a cell, the standard defines a method for the cell to obtain the IMSI of the UE.
